| #include "benchmark/reporter.h" |
| |
| #include <cstdint> |
| #include <iostream> |
| #include <string> |
| #include <vector> |
| |
| #include "string_util.h" |
| #include "walltime.h" |
| |
| // File format reference: http://edoceo.com/utilitas/csv-file-format. |
| |
| namespace benchmark { |
| |
| bool CSVReporter::ReportContext(const Context& context) { |
| std::cerr << "Run on (" << context.num_cpus << " X " << context.mhz_per_cpu |
| << " MHz CPU " << ((context.num_cpus > 1) ? "s" : "") << ")\n"; |
| |
| std::cerr << LocalDateTimeString() << "\n"; |
| |
| if (context.cpu_scaling_enabled) { |
| std::cerr << "***WARNING*** CPU scaling is enabled, the benchmark " |
| "real time measurements may be noisy and will incure extra " |
| "overhead.\n"; |
| } |
| |
| #ifndef NDEBUG |
| std::cerr << "***WARNING*** Library was built as DEBUG. Timings may be " |
| "affected.\n"; |
| #endif |
| std::cout << "name,iterations,real_time,cpu_time,bytes_per_second," |
| "items_per_second,label\n"; |
| return true; |
| } |
| |
| void CSVReporter::ReportRuns(std::vector<Run> const& reports) { |
| if (reports.empty()) { |
| return; |
| } |
| |
| std::vector<Run> reports_cp = reports; |
| if (reports.size() >= 2) { |
| Run mean_data; |
| Run stddev_data; |
| BenchmarkReporter::ComputeStats(reports, &mean_data, &stddev_data); |
| reports_cp.push_back(mean_data); |
| reports_cp.push_back(stddev_data); |
| } |
| for (auto it = reports_cp.begin(); it != reports_cp.end(); ++it) { |
| PrintRunData(*it); |
| } |
| } |
| |
| void CSVReporter::PrintRunData(Run const& run) { |
| double const multiplier = 1e9; // nano second multiplier |
| double cpu_time = run.cpu_accumulated_time * multiplier; |
| double real_time = run.real_accumulated_time * multiplier; |
| if (run.iterations != 0) { |
| real_time = real_time / static_cast<double>(run.iterations); |
| cpu_time = cpu_time / static_cast<double>(run.iterations); |
| } |
| |
| // Field with embedded double-quote characters must be doubled and the field |
| // delimited with double-quotes. |
| std::string name = run.benchmark_name; |
| ReplaceAll(&name, "\"", "\"\""); |
| std::cout << "\"" << name << "\","; |
| |
| std::cout << run.iterations << ","; |
| std::cout << real_time << ","; |
| std::cout << cpu_time << ","; |
| |
| if (run.bytes_per_second > 0.0) { |
| std::cout << run.bytes_per_second; |
| } |
| std::cout << ","; |
| if (run.items_per_second > 0.0) { |
| std::cout << run.items_per_second; |
| } |
| std::cout << ","; |
| if (!run.report_label.empty()) { |
| // Field with embedded double-quote characters must be doubled and the field |
| // delimited with double-quotes. |
| std::string label = run.report_label; |
| ReplaceAll(&label, "\"", "\"\""); |
| std::cout << "\"" << label << "\""; |
| } |
| std::cout << '\n'; |
| } |
| |
| } // end namespace benchmark |
